Transaction 52cdc62f659c993579842d33d8d94f6b6e0d797d95c213243b0851a02e5cc7a3

1 Input
2 Outputs
  • 52cdc62f659c993579842d33d8d94f6b6e0d797d95c213243b0851a02e5cc7a3:0
  • value  257271
    address  13CFmrACpJKHNK3hGbs6eYt42TfwNn7p2x
  • 52cdc62f659c993579842d33d8d94f6b6e0d797d95c213243b0851a02e5cc7a3:1
  • value  409510
    address  1B18kFrffQxPuzvv79pyT3U7kzfwzA1W32